The first step in budgeting for a roofing project is assessing the size of your roof. Larger roofs require more materials and labor, ultimately increasing costs. It is helpful to measure your roof’s area. This measurement gives roofing professionals a basis to provide more accurate estimates.

Next, consider the type of roofing material you want. Materials like asphalt shingles are popular due to their affordability and easy installation. However, if longevity is your priority, metal roofs or tiles might be a better option, albeit with a higher initial investment. Asphalt offers good value but may require more frequent maintenance and replacements compared to metal or clay tiles that can last decades with minimal repairs. Therefore, understanding the pros and cons of each material relative to cost will help align your selection with long-term savings.

Moreover, the complexity of your roof’s design can impact the overall budget. Features such as steep pitches, skylights, or intricate gables not only add aesthetic value but also increase both labor and material costs. Another significant factor to consider is the timing of your roofing project. Roofing costs can fluctuate with the seasons. For instance, scheduling roofing work during peak seasons—usually the warmer months—may result in higher prices due to increased demand. Planning your project during less busy times can often lead to cost savings and faster project completion.

It’s also wise to factor in potential unexpected expenses, such as underlying roof repairs or compliance with local building codes. Having a contingency fund can help manage these unforeseen issues without derailing your entire budget.
